Output ece176b9c7aef05f0ebd39072a38a457abc4034d8fa52e341cb422254ddcb17f:1

value
6949656919222
script pubkey
OP_0 OP_PUSHBYTES_20 6d5626d9ca5938b8c1cdf52f463e376a880c0f81
address
tb1qd4tzdkw2tyut3swd75h5v03hd2yqcrup0ny7za
transaction
ece176b9c7aef05f0ebd39072a38a457abc4034d8fa52e341cb422254ddcb17f
confirmations
189234
spent
true